Caribbean squash queen Meagan Best earned Barbados’ first ever silver medal in the singles’ competition of the Pan Am Junior Squash Championships in Brazil.
Best was stretched to the fullest on the third day of play when she advanced to the finals after defeating Claire Aube of the United States 11-3, 11-6, 11-7 in the semi-finals.
Four hours later, she clashed with Lujan Palacios of Paraguay in the final which proved to be a tough battle.
Best’s attempts to dominate the match proved unsuccessful and she lost a keenly contested five-setter to Palacious 1-11, 11-9, 8-11, 11-8, 8-11.
Earlier, Best and Amanda Haywood advanced to the girls’ doubles finals after crushing the No.1 seeded team Colombia 11-9, 11-6 before defeating Ecuador 11-3, 9-11, 11-9.
The boys’ doubles team of Khamal Cumberbatch and Josiah Griffith did not advance to the semi-finals after being stopped by Colombia 5-11, 8-11. (EZS/PR)
